Bad experience, not much for the money
Today 14/323 - average food and little contact with the serving staff. Ordered 6 dishes. The wine list was completely incomprehensible and uninformative. The same was the waiter. Was not informed that the wine was sweet. You simply don't serve sweet wine with food. We changed the wine, but had to pay for 3 glasses which were then only covered with wine at the bottom. The first three dishes were almost completely tasteless. The scallops especially. The skreien was very salty and smelled of fish. The last two dishes were quite good, but no more than you can make yourself. The dessert had some beetles I could hardly chew. We were 3 people and paid over NOK 5,000. The chairs had wooden seats and the tables were not balanced in relation to dining. They should correct this. Do not recommend. I know what I'm talking about. Vh Geir S.
Limited gluten-free options and very loud noise level
We had reserved a table for four on a Saturday evening, and were very pleased based on brilliant recommendations. The waiter was very positive, and answered affirmatively when we asked if they had a gluten-free option. We decided on a 6-course menu, one of which was gluten-free. The menu was extensive, but unfortunately several of the bottles we chose were sold out.... The dishes that were served mostly tasted good, but could have had a little more punch. Since all 4 of us got the same dishes - and the one dish was with a mini pancake, we asked for confirmation that this was gluten-free. It wasn't, and for the remaining dishes one of us got our own variation. The gluten-free dishes were mostly tasteless, unfortunately. Gluten-free soy sauce would certainly have helped... The venue has a minimalist style without textiles, and the sound level was very high. We sat at a small table for four, and had to speak very loudly for everyone to hear..... That's why it was only 3 stars here.
